From 9f9c41e93df80b48fbcc4d1c2e7748bed8111302 Mon Sep 17 00:00:00 2001
From: linwenling <3256558519@qq.com>
Date: 星期二, 08 八月 2023 19:36:55 +0800
Subject: [PATCH] 家庭资产备忘本

---
 ruoyi-ui/src/views/clean/index.vue |   39 +++++++++++++++++++++++----------------
 1 files changed, 23 insertions(+), 16 deletions(-)

diff --git a/ruoyi-ui/src/views/clean/index.vue b/ruoyi-ui/src/views/clean/index.vue
index 9ce6887..9c0ad49 100644
--- a/ruoyi-ui/src/views/clean/index.vue
+++ b/ruoyi-ui/src/views/clean/index.vue
@@ -142,15 +142,16 @@
                 alt=""
                 style="width: 35px; height: 35px;"
                 fit="cover"
-                v-if="scope.row.url !== ',' "
+                v-if="!(scope.row.url === '' || scope.row.url === ',' || scope.row.url === null)"
               >
               <img
+                v-else
                 class="el-upload-list__item-thumbnail"
                 src="../../assets/images/deviceA.png"
                 alt=""
                 style="width: 35px; height: 35px;"
                 fit="cover"
-                v-if="scope.row.url === ','"
+
               ></div>
           </template>
         </el-table-column>
@@ -205,10 +206,10 @@
             </el-input>
           </el-form-item>
           <el-form-item label="鏃堕棿" prop="happenTime">
-           <el-date-picker
+           <el-input
             v-model='formDat.happenTime'
-            type='createDate'
-            placeholder='閫夋嫨鏃ユ湡'></el-date-picker>
+            type='date'
+            placeholder='閫夋嫨鏃ユ湡'></el-input>
           </el-form-item>
           <el-form-item label="淇濇磥鏂规硶" prop="method">
             <el-input v-model="formDat.method" placeholder="璇疯緭鍏ヤ繚娲佹柟娉�" clearable :style="{width: '100%'}" >
@@ -272,7 +273,7 @@
             class="upload-demo"
             multiple
 
-            :on-remove="handleRemove"
+            :on-remove="handleRemoveFile"
             :http-request="requestUpload"
             :show-file-list="true"
           >
@@ -490,12 +491,13 @@
       },
 
       handleRemove(file) {
-        for(let i = 0; i < this.fileListOther.length; i++)
+        for(let i = 0; i < this.fileList.length; i++)
         {
-          if(this.fileListOther[i].url==file.url)
-            this.$delete(this.fileListOther,i);
+          if(this.fileList[i].url==file.url)
+            this.$delete(this.fileList,i);
         }
       },
+
       // 鍙栨秷鎸夐挳
       cancel() {
         this.open = false;
@@ -578,13 +580,12 @@
         this.dialogVisible = true;
       },
       handleRemoveFile(file,) {
-
-  for(let i = 0; i < this.fileListOther.length; i++)
-  {
-    if(this.fileListOther[i].url==file.url)
-      this.$delete(this.fileListOther,i);
-  }
-},
+        for(let i = 0; i < this.fileListOther.length; i++)
+        {
+          if(this.fileListOther[i].url==file.url)
+            this.$delete(this.fileListOther,i);
+        }
+      },
       /** 鎻愪氦鎸夐挳锛堟暟鎹潈闄愶級 */
       submitDataScope: function() {
 
@@ -605,6 +606,12 @@
             });
           }
         });
+        // 娓呯┖formDat瀵硅薄鐨勬暟鎹�
+        Object.keys(this.formDat).forEach(key => {
+          this.formDat[key] = '';
+        });
+        this.handleRemove(this.fileList[0]);
+        this.handleRemoveFile(this.fileListOther[0]);
       },
       requestUpload(params)
       {

--
Gitblit v1.9.1